Hello Mr. Simon, <br /> The Board can provide you with a copy of the minutes for the October 11, 2024 hearing once the minutes are <br /> approved. The Board does not transcribe their meetings. Please note pursuant to Board of Appeals Rule 1-5(h) <br /> and HRS § 92-9, the Board is not required to provide a 'full transcript.' Rule 1-5(h)reads in full: <br /> (h) Minutes. The Board shall keep written minutes of all meetings. Unless otherwise <br /> required by law, neither a full transcript nor a recording of the meeting is required, <br /> but the written minutes shall give a true reflection of the matters discussed and the <br /> views of the participants. The minutes shall include, but need not be limited to: <br /> (1) The date, time, and place of the meeting; <br /> (2) The members of the Board recorded as either present or absent; <br /> (3) The substance of all matters proposed, discussed, or decided; and a record, by <br /> individual member, of any votes taken; and <br /> (4) Any other information that any member of the Board requests be included or <br /> reflected in the minutes. <br /> The minutes shall be public records and shall be available within forty (40) days after <br /> the meeting. Exceptions include where such disclosure would be inconsistent with <br /> Section 92-5 of Hawaii Revised Statutes; Section 13-20 of the County Charter; or <br /> minutes of executive meetings for as long as their publication would defeat the <br /> lawful purpose of the executive meeting, but no longer. <br /> There is a video recording of the entire meeting available on YouTube. You are free to otherwise record or <br /> transcribe from the video.
